NASA has released one of the most detailed visualizations ever created of Earthโs ocean currents.
Using data from satellites and advanced ocean models, the map reveals massive rivers of moving water, swirling eddies hundreds of miles wide, and the powerful Gulf Stream carrying warm water from the Gulf of Mexico across the Atlantic.
